KK MC 4.22: CEEX EW Corrections for ff→ f'f' at LHC and Muon Colliders

Jadach, S. · Ward, B. F. L. · Was, Z.

Original · EN

We present the upgrade of the coherent exclusive (CEEX) exponentiation realization of the Yennie-Frautschi-Suura (YFS) theory used in our Monte Carlo (KK MC) to the processes ff→ f'f', f=μ,τ,q,νℓ, f'=e,μ,τ,q,νℓ, q=u,d,s,c,b,t, ℓ=e,μ,τwith f≠ f', with an eye toward the precision physics of the LHC and possible high energy muon colliders. We give a brief summary of the CEEX theory in comparison to the older (EEX) exclusive exponentiation theory and illustrate theoretical results relevant to the LHC and possible muon collider physics programs.
